    Position Summary

    FlightWave , a wholly owned subsidiary ofRed Cat Holdings, is seeking aSenior-level Flight Test Engineerto join our team supporting the structured validation of advanced unmanned aircraft systems (UAS). We are a dynamic and growing drone technology company focused on manufacturing UAS platforms for defense, public safety, and other government security organizations.

     

    This role bridges engineering and field testing — focused not only on flight operations, but also on developing and executing rigorous test plans to validate the performance, reliability, and robustness of our platforms. The ideal candidate combines practical flight test experience with a deep understanding of structured engineering validation.

     

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ities

     

    + Develop and execute system- and vehicle-level validation test strategies for airborne electromechanical systems.

    + Design and conduct structured flight test campaigns, including performance verification, mission simulation, and failure mode testing.

    + Support the design and execution of environmental stress testing (vibration, shock, thermal, moisture/ingress, fatigue).

    + Define test plans, test cards, and safety procedures for engineering and production aircraft.

    + Apply techniques such as Design of Experiments (DOE), regression, or capability analysis to analyze test results and support design decisions.

    + Build custom test setups, test fixtures, and data acquisition tools as needed for repeatable validation.

    + Partner with GNC, avionics, mechanical, and software teams to verify system-level requirements and qualify engineering changes.

    + Document test results, root cause findings, and corrective actions to inform design and production teams.

    Required Qualifications

    +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Engineering, Software, Physics, or a related technical field.

    + 7+ years in system testing, QA or QC

    + 3–7 years of experience in flight testing, systems validation, or UAV development.

    + Strong understanding of avionics, telemetry, controls, and validation processes.

    + Demonstrated experience executing structured flight test plans and analyzing data.

    + FAA Part 107 Remote Pilot Certificate (or ability to obtain).

    + Hands-on experience operating both quadrotor and fixed-wing UAVs in real-world conditions.

     

    Additional Desired Qualifications

     

    + Experience with PX4, ArduPilot, or other open-source autopilot systems.

    + Familiarity with GCS tools such as QGroundControl or Mission Planner.

    + Experience with vibration, shock, thermal, and environmental testing methodologies.

    + Background in C++ and/or Python for test automation or data analysis.

    + Experience with DFMEA/PFMEA, failure investigation, or component qualification.

    + Experience with HIL testing, data acquisition systems, or custom test setups.
